Reference excerpt

In enzymology, oxamate carbamoyltransferase (EC 2.1.3.5) is an enzyme that catalyzes the chemical reaction

The enzyme converts oxamic acid to oxaluric acid, with inorganic phosphate as a byproduct. This enzyme belongs to the family of transferases that transfer one-carbon groups, specifically the carboxy- and carbamoyltransferases. The systematic name of this enzyme class is carbamoyl-phosphate:oxamate carbamoyltransferase. This enzyme is also called oxamic transcarbamylase. This enzyme participates in purine metabolism.
